In the fast-paced world of pharmaceuticals, there is a growing trend towards outsourcing various aspects of drug development and manufacturing to Contract Development and Manufacturing Organizations (CDMOs) These organizations offer a wide range of services, from early-stage drug development to commercial manufacturing, to help pharmaceutical companies bring their products to market quickly and efficiently In this article, we will explore the importance of CDMO services in the pharma industry and how they benefit both large and small pharmaceutical companies.
CDMO services play a crucial role in the pharmaceutical industry by providing specialized expertise, state-of-the-art facilities, and cost-effective solutions for drug development and manufacturing These organizations are equipped with the latest technologies and capabilities to handle complex projects that may be beyond the scope of in-house resources By partnering with a CDMO, pharmaceutical companies can access a wide range of services such as formulation development, analytical testing, process optimization, scale-up, and commercial manufacturing under one roof.
One of the primary reasons pharmaceutical companies choose to work with CDMOs is to accelerate the drug development process CDMOs have the expertise and experience to navigate the various stages of drug development, from preclinical studies to clinical trials, and ensure that the process is streamlined and efficient This allows pharmaceutical companies to bring their products to market faster, enabling them to meet the demands of patients and healthcare providers more effectively.
Another key benefit of CDMO services is the access to specialized capabilities and technologies that may not be available in-house CDMOs invest heavily in research and development to stay at the forefront of industry trends and technologies By partnering with a CDMO, pharmaceutical companies can leverage these capabilities to develop innovative formulations, optimize manufacturing processes, and implement quality control measures that meet regulatory requirements.

In addition to cost savings, working with a CDMO can also help pharmaceutical companies mitigate risks associated with drug development and manufacturing CDMOs have established quality systems and processes that are compliant with regulatory standards, ensuring that products are manufactured to the highest quality and safety standards This can help pharmaceutical companies avoid costly delays, rejections, and recalls that may result from non-compliance with regulatory requirements.
For small and mid-size pharmaceutical companies, partnering with a CDMO can provide access to expertise and resources that may not be available in-house CDMOs offer a range of services tailored to the needs of emerging companies, including early-stage drug development, feasibility studies, and technology transfer By partnering with a CDMO, small companies can accelerate their drug development timelines and bring their products to market more quickly, helping them compete with larger pharmaceutical companies.
